From the Enocrine Web, it discusses that hypothyrodism is common in pregnancy. It also discusses that some women develop thyroid inflammation postpartum, called postpartum thyroiditis (hyperthyroidism).
 
It sounds like you have had both of these things.
 
I am not a doctor, but I think it is important for you to have an endocrinologist check for Hashimotos Thyroiditis, TSH from the pituitary, Serum T3 and T4, and serum T3 and T4 uptake levels.
 
The Endocrine Web is a good starting point to learn about hypothyroidism, and another good site is the Thyroid About.com, as well as Thyroid Manager.
 
The tests above can give the doctors clues if there is a pituitary issue involved. If the doctor thinks there is a pituitary issue involved, he may order a TRH stimulation test, to check the pituitary-thyroid-axis.
